The First World War touched the livesof many thousands of people at the time around the world, both on the fightingfronts and on the home front. Many people from France, Belgium, the UnitedStates, and the Great Britain wanted to journey to the battle fields to see,and experience, where their beloved soldiers had seen and sacrificed so much.

Michelin came up with the idea ofproviding tours of the battlefields along with complimentary souvenir historybooks on the battle and of the tour. Provides fascinating insight into thebattle, the towns, and the region before and after the battle.

The battle began on 15 July 1918 when 23 German divisions ofthe First and Third armies—led by Bruno von Mudra and Karl von Einem—assaultedthe French Fourth Army under Henri Gouraud east of Reims (the Fourth Battle ofChampagne (French: 4e Bataille de Champagne). The U.S. 42nd Division wasattached to the French Fourth Army. Meanwhile, 17 divisions of the GermanSeventh Army, under Max von Boehn, aided by the Ninth Army under Johannes vonEben, attacked the French Sixth Army led by Jean Degoutte to the west of Reims(the Battle of the Mountain of Reims (French: Bataille de la Montagne deReims)). Ludendorff hoped to split the French in two.

East of Reims the French Fourth Army had prepared a defensein depth to counter an intense bombardment and infiltrating infantry. Their main line of resistance was four to five km behind the front, beyond therange of the enemy field guns, it was a continuous trench line — to preventinfiltration— dug on a reverse slope so it could not be overlooked by enemyartillery observers on the ground. Between the front and the main line ofresistance were two lines of strong points, again mostly on reverse slopes. TheFrench gun line behind the front was lightly manned, but the remaining gunsfired frequently, so the Germans did not detect its weakness from rate offiring, although aerial observers did spot a concentration of field guns behindthe main line of resistance. German offensive tactics stressed surprise, butFrench intelligence based on aerial observation gave clear warning and fromtwenty-seven prisoners taken in a trench raid they learned the hour for theattack.

This was the last major effort of the war by the German Armyto go on the offensive.
